    Yes that means 30 watts. You may or may not have algae issues with more lighting...confused as to why its unsafe to use your 25w? Its really kinda complex, but I think your lighting should be fine! If your plants aren't growing, then try for a different kind of lighting but I would probably just see how it goes for now!

    10 hours should be a good amount of time. Those plants are pretty easy going, so I think it will be fine. BTW, I wouldn't suggest the CO2 fizz tabs...they give really unreliable dosing and most planted tank aquarists agree that its a waste of money. I think the root tabs were a great investment however!
